  • Features
    USB Power Delivery (PD) DC coupler supplies power to a camera for long periods

    USB Power Delivery (PD) DC coupler supplies power to a camera for long periods

    The DC-C1 provides continuous, reliable power to cameras compatible with NP-FZ100 or NP-FW50 batteries, enabling extended photo and video shooting. A USB PD power supply (65 W or more) and USB cable with USB PD support (5 A) (sold separately) are required.

    Supply power to cameras that use NP-FZ100 or NP-FW50 batteries

    Supply power to cameras that use NP-FZ100 or NP-FW50 batteries

    The DC-C1 can supply power to cameras that use NP-FZ100 or NP-FW50 batteries, by inserting the plug-in plate into the camera's battery slot. [A]: plug-in plate adaptor for NP-FZ100; [B]: plug-in plate for NP-FW50.

    Lockable USB cable prevents disconnection

    Lockable USB cable prevents disconnection

    To prevent accidental cable disconnection, [A] a USB connector with a locking screw can be fixed to the locking screw hole on the DC-C1, or [B] an anchor loop can be used to secure the cable to the USB port.

    Length-adjustable cable for a variety of needs

    Length-adjustable cable for a variety of needs

    A 1.6 m cable connects the plug-in plate to the power supply assembly of the DC-C1, allowing for flexible setup during shooting. The length of the cable is adjustable by bundling the cable band, to meet the needs of various shooting situations.

    Power Indicator Lamp shows power supply status

    Power Indicator Lamp shows power supply status

    The lamp on the power supply assembly turns on when power is being supplied to the camera through the DC-C1. The lamp flashes if a USB PD power supply incapable of delivering more than 65 W power output, or a USB cable with USB PD support incapable of delivering an electric current of 5 A, is connected.

    Compact and lightweight body for outdoor shooting

    Compact and lightweight body for outdoor shooting

    The DC-C1 is smaller and lighter than the AC-PW20 despite the added functionality to secure the USB cable against accidental disconnection, making it convenient for outdoor shooting.
